华为鸿蒙系统(HarmonyOS)是华为自主研发的面向全场景的分布式操作系统,其核心特性和功能可归纳如下:
一、核心架构与设计理念
微内核架构 采用微内核设计,仅保留进程通信与安全模块,将传统宏内核90%的代码移至用户态,降低系统占用空间至千分之一内存,提升低端设备运行效率。
分布式架构
通过“数字神经”实现设备间低延迟、高带宽的互联,支持跨设备无缝协作。例如,手机可协同平板大屏进行复杂任务(如多任务分屏操作),或与智能穿戴设备共享传感器数据。
弹性部署与资源共享
支持多终端弹性部署,同一套应用可在手机、智慧屏、汽车等多种设备上运行,实现硬件互助与数据共享。例如,手机计算能力可辅助平板完成图像处理。
二、关键技术
确定时延引擎
通过实时任务优先级调度,降低应用启动时延25.7%,帧率波动降低至5%以内,提升交互流畅性。
超级虚拟终端
实现不同设备间的能力整合,如手机与智能手表通过NFC共享文件或传感器数据,形成“超级虚拟终端”。
方舟编译器
优化应用运行效率,提升多任务处理能力,部分测试数据显示应用启动速度提升40%。
三、应用场景
智能家居
支持智能灯、空调、安防设备等设备的互联互通,实现语音控制与场景联动。
智能出行
在车载系统中集成ADAS(高级驾驶辅助系统),通过手机与车机协同提升驾驶安全性。
智慧生活
与华为Sound X等设备联动,实现音效同步与智能家居控制。
四、生态建设
开发者生态: 超过220万开发者使用HUAWEI DevEco Studio开发工具,原生应用超4000款。 设备矩阵
五、未来展望
鸿蒙系统正逐步发展为完全的微内核架构,并通过持续迭代(如HarmonyOS 5)增强AI交互能力,目标实现“万物互联”的全场景生态覆盖。